Output 580eb9fe475a77b008f6ab8e3b50592c97571cbad9e59d1288d46bc7cbaf8a3d:0

value
1385540
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c584ac02ae204b44ba5c2a512c2fa0bb22d6676 OP_EQUAL
address
3EV6J31BneAMnDjYf4RniesV3R7CdvkPfB
transaction
580eb9fe475a77b008f6ab8e3b50592c97571cbad9e59d1288d46bc7cbaf8a3d
spent
true